[sql] 일관성 체크 도구 선택을 위한 가이드라인

SQL 일관성 체크 도구는 데이터베이스 시스템에서 개발자가 작성한 SQL 문의 일관성과 품질을 검사하는 도구입니다. 이 글에서는 SQL 일관성 체크 도구를 선택하기 위한 가이드라인을 제시하겠습니다.

1. 기능과 기능성

SQL 일관성 체크 도구의 기능과 기능성은 가장 중요한 요소입니다. 이를테면, 어떤 도구는 SQL 문법을 검사하고 오류를 찾는 기능을 가지고 있을 수 있고, 다른 도구는 SQL 쿼리의 최적화 가능성을 분석하고 통계를 제공하는 기능을 가질 수도 있습니다. 사용자의 요구사항과 프로젝트의 필요에 따라 필요한 기능과 기능성을 고려하여 도구를 선택해야 합니다.

2. 호환성

SQL 일관성 체크 도구를 선택할 때는 사용할 데이터베이스 시스템과의 호환성을 고려해야 합니다. 일부 도구는 모든 주요 데이터베이스 시스템과 호환되며, 다른 도구는 특정 데이터베이스 시스템에 특화되어 있을 수 있습니다. 따라서 프로젝트에서 사용 중인 데이터베이스 시스템과 호환되는 도구를 선택하는 것이 중요합니다.

3. 성능

SQL 일관성 체크 도구의 성능은 대규모 데이터베이스 시스템에서의 작업 속도와 관련이 있습니다. 도구의 성능은 큰 데이터베이스에서 효율적으로 작동하는지 여부를 결정할 수 있습니다. 따라서 도구의 성능에 대한 정보를 수집하고, 프로젝트의 요구사항과 일치하는 성능을 가진 도구를 선택해야 합니다.

4. 사용 편의성

SQL 일관성 체크 도구의 사용 편의성은 개발자가 도구를 쉽게 사용할 수 있는지 여부를 결정합니다. 사용자 인터페이스의 직관성, 도구의 설정 및 구성을 위한 간단한 절차 등 사용 편의성에 대한 고려 사항을 검토해야 합니다. 이는 도구를 효과적으로 사용하기 위해 매우 중요한 요소입니다.

5. 가용성

SQL 일관성 체크 도구의 가용성은 도구가 개인이나 팀의 예산 범위 내에서 구매 가능한지 여부를 결정합니다. 몇몇 도구는 무료로 사용할 수 있으며, 다른 도구는 별도의 라이선스나 구매 비용이 필요할 수 있습니다. 따라서 프로젝트의 예산과 개발 환경을 고려하여 도구의 가용성을 평가해야 합니다.


위의 가이드라인을 따라 SQL 일관성 체크 도구를 선택한다면, 개발자는 더 나은 SQL 코드 일관성과 품질을 유지하는 데 도움을 받을 수 있을 것입니다. 이를 통해 데이터베이스 시스템의 성능 향상과 유지보수의 용이성을 기대할 수 있습니다.

참고 문헌: